How to Make Easy Samoa Cookie Pie Recipe: Better Than Takeout
- Prepare the crust: Cream butter and sugar. Add vanilla and flour. Press into a pie dish. Bake at 350°F (175°C) for 15 minutes.
- Prepare the filling: Whisk eggs, condensed milk, corn syrup, and salt. Pour over hot crust. Bake for 40 minutes.
- Add topping: Sprinkle coconut flakes on top. Bake for 10 more minutes. Drizzle with chocolate if desired.
Cook's Tips for Perfect Easy Samoa Cookie Pie Recipe: Better Than Takeout
- Common mistake and fix: Avoid overbaking to prevent a dry pie. The caramel will continue to cook and set as it cools.
- Substitution: Use a 9-inch springform pan for easy removal, or line a regular pie dish with parchment paper.
- Make-ahead: Store in the fridge for up to 5 days. Let it sit at room temperature for 15 minutes before serving.

Instructions
- Prepare the crust: Cream butter and sugar. Add vanilla and flour. Press into a pie dish. Bake at 350°F (175°C) for 15 minutes.
- Prepare the filling: Whisk eggs, condensed milk, corn syrup, and salt. Pour over hot crust. Bake for 40 minutes.
- Add topping: Sprinkle coconut flakes on top. Bake for 10 more minutes. Drizzle with chocolate if desired.
